For the 2026 school year, there are 4 public elementary schools serving 1,428 students in Marion Independent School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Iowa.
Public Elementary Schools in Marion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 73% (versus the Iowa public elementary school average of 70%), and reading proficiency score of 65% (versus the 69%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 22%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Iowa public elementary school average of 30%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$18,970 is higher than the state median of $16,592. The school district revenue/student has grown by 23%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$16,751 is higher than the state median of $16,163. The school district spending/student has grown by 22% over four school years.
